If you're encountering issues printing from your Samsung Android phone to your HP Officejet Printer, here are some steps you can take to troubleshoot the problem.

 

  • Check Printer Connection: Ensure that your printer is turned on and connected to the same Wi-Fi network as your Android device.
  • Restart Printer: Turn off your HP Officejet Printer, wait for a few seconds, and then turn it back on. Sometimes, a simple restart can resolve connectivity issues.
  • Restart Phone: Restart your Samsung Android phone to refresh its system.
  • Check Printer Status: Make sure there are no error messages or issues displayed on the printer's control panel.
  • Update Printer Firmware: Check if there are any firmware updates available for your HP printer and install them if necessary. You can usually find firmware updates on the HP support website.
  • Update Printer App: If you're using a specific app to print from your Android phone, make sure it's up to date. Check the Google Play Store for any available updates.
  • Clear Print Queue: Sometimes, print jobs can get stuck in the print queue, causing new print jobs to fail. Open the printer app on your phone, cancel any pending print jobs, and then try printing again.
  • Reinstall Printer App: If none of the above steps work, try uninstalling and reinstalling the printer app on your Android phone.
  • Check Printer Compatibility: Ensure that your HP Officejet Printer is compatible with Samsung Android devices. You can usually find compatibility information on the HP website or in the printer's user manual.
  • Reset Printer Settings: As a last resort, you can try resetting your printer to its factory default settings. Refer to the printer's user manual for instructions on how to do this.
